Shanghai welcomes the 16th edition of the Lujiazui Forum from June 18 to 19, 2025. Jointly organized by China’s central financial regulators and the Shanghai Municipal People’s Government, the forum is one of the country’s most prominent financial events. It aims to advance Shanghai’s role as an international financial hub and contribute to global financial governance.
Under the theme “Financial Opening and Cooperation for High-Quality Development in a Changing Global Economy,” this year’s forum focuses on accelerating financial sector reform, deepening international collaboration, and driving global economic growth.
Top officials from the People’s Bank of China, the National Financial Regulatory Administration, the China Securities Regulatory Commission, and the Shanghai municipal government deliver keynote speeches. Key financial policy announcements from central authorities are also expected during the event.
More than 70 prominent speakers from over 10 countries and regions—including financial regulators, market leaders, and executives from major financial institutions— attend the forum.
The agenda includes eight plenary sessions covering topics such as monetary policy coordination, capital market development, international financial center cooperation, financial support for new productive forces, AI-driven financial innovation, inclusive finance, and green finance.
Additionally, three special sessions focus on emerging issues including reinsurance market development, fintech, and the rule of law in finance.
The Lujiazui Forum continues to serve as a key platform for global financial exchange, policy dialogue, and collaborative development.
